Summary

The Associate Electrical Engineer will be part of Bureau Veritas (BV) Owner’s Engineering and Technical Advisory group, a multi-discipline team focusing on servicing clients in the renewable power and utilities industry. Owner’s Engineering services covers the whole CAPEX cycle of the project (conceptual / feasibility, permitting support, thru detailed design review, equipment inspection, construction support, commissioning, and start/up support). It requires both technical expertise and client-focused approach to ensure that the required quality level (against applicable industry codes and standards, AHJ requirements, and owner requirements) is met while minimizing the risks on the project schedule and cost for our clients. The candidate will be responsible to perform design reviews following BV typical design review process focusing on the following objectives (including but not limited to):

  • Design meets all specified contractual requirements (owner’s requirements, interconnection / interface requirements, etc.) and in compliance with applicable codes and standards.
  • Design includes the strategy for confirming and demonstrating that performance requirements can be met
  • Design drawings, codes and specification are full and complete.
  • Equipment and components are used within their specified performance and meet the project’s expected design life.
  • Costs have been optimized after considering all project requirements.
  • Scheduling considerations are taken into account.

The selected candidate should have an electrical engineering background with strong knowledge on 3 phase AC power system from LV to HV (120 V AC to 230 kV AC) and DC supply/emergency and battery power system (5V-125 V DC) with a desire and ability to become familiar with other aspects of the design and construction of utility-scaled solar, wind and battery storage projects.

Responsibilities

The candidate will be responsible to perform design reviews following BV typical design review process outlined below:

  • Receive design documents and make a review plan.
  • Verify / Confirm the applicable Codes / Standards / Requirements applicable to the project.
  • Check the authenticity and completeness of the documents.
  • Perform design review against the applicable codes / standards and owner’s requirements. During design review, attention shall be given to such aspects as: proper input data and modeling, adequate selection of design parameters and design conditions, any nonconformance to contractual requirements that imposes risks on the project schedule and cost will be immediately brought up to Client’s attention.
  • Develop and issue review comment report / log to Client.
